Output efbaac99b564bf9e3eaec3a12347149ad7d5057c706f3558c3e2516b9a6d23ca:1

value
39427271
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f676b926861cf5c9df278f1822306d82fe52fbbb OP_EQUALVERIFY OP_CHECKSIG
address
Lhh8iSQkJrAqmwcLmiM2iFLsDyrLE2cVqn
transaction
efbaac99b564bf9e3eaec3a12347149ad7d5057c706f3558c3e2516b9a6d23ca
spent
true